Transaction 51a3d3e1ac88b7c29fde0240d4c4a46a4699e4db4447b7b362d3ea16c2a6afda
1 Input
2 Outputs
- 51a3d3e1ac88b7c29fde0240d4c4a46a4699e4db4447b7b362d3ea16c2a6afda:0
- 51a3d3e1ac88b7c29fde0240d4c4a46a4699e4db4447b7b362d3ea16c2a6afda:1
value 20240000
address 14X9XjrruLZVWvfJ8mq3Q5rwMBEgwg4sLy
value 29149493
address 1Ki3MKjyNNbdLGkfjfPyKbvpdSckbig5f3